
In a dramatic turn of events, former President Donald Trump has publicly sworn in Markwayne Mullin as the new Secretary of Homeland Security, showering the Oklahoma senator with effusive praise for his patriotism, business prowess, and unyielding spirit. This high-stakes ceremony underscores a bold shift in national security leadership amid escalating border crises and migrant challenges, signaling Trump’s confidence in Mullin’s ability to safeguard America.
Trump’s remarks, delivered with his signature flair, painted Mullin as a “great American patriot“ and a “tremendous player“ in the fight against illegal immigration and 𝒹𝓇𝓊𝑔 trafficking. Standing before a crowd of supporters, Trump declared, “I have a lot of confidence in this gentleman,“ highlighting Mullin’s decade-long tenure in Congress and his role in securing the border. The event unfolded in a charged atmosphere, emphasizing the urgency of restoring order to a nation grappling with security threats.
Mullin, a first-term senator from Oklahoma, brings a multifaceted background to his new post, including his status as the first Cherokee Nation member to join a presidential cabinet. Trump’s speech delved into Mullin’s early life, noting how he left college at 20 to take over his family business, transforming it into a multimillion-dollar success. “He’s turned everything he touched to gold,“ Trump boasted, blending admiration with anecdotes that humanized the new secretary.
The ceremony also spotlighted Mullin’s athletic legacy, with Trump humorously acknowledging his undefeated MMA career and induction into the Oklahoma Wrestling Hall of Fame. “I’m not going to wrestle him—he’s got the ears for it,“ Trump quipped, drawing laughs from the audience while underscoring Mullin’s resilience after overcoming a severe injury. This personal touch added layers to the narrative, portraying Mullin as a fighter both in and out of the ring.
Family played a central role in the proceedings, as Trump extended warm thanks to Mullin’s wife, Christy, and their children—sons Jim, Jace, and Andrew, and daughters Lara, Ivy, and Lynette. “It’s a beautiful family with good genetics,“ Trump said, praising their support as Mullin steps into this critical role.
